  1. Biomass is being produced in a continuous stirred tank bioreactor of 750 L capacity. The sterile feed containing 8 g.L–1 glucose as substrate was fed at a flow rate of 150 L.h–1. The microbial system follows Monod's model with µm = 0.4 h–1, Ks = 1.5 g.L–1 and Yx/s = 0.5 g cell mass-g substrate–1. Determine the cell productivity (g.L–1.h–1) at steady state.
    1. ​0.85
    2. 0.65 ​​
    3. 0.45
    4. ​0.25 ​
Correct Option: B
